Three Meissen porcelain figures emblematic of the Senses
Late 19th/Early 20th century, blue crossed swords and various incised marks, incised model numbers E. 1, E. 2 and E. 5 and black painted 31, 49. and 49. respectively
Emblematic of Sound, Taste and Smell, each as a fashionable woman seated at a spinet or table with her attribute, the bases each molded and enriched in gilt with faux gadroons, Sound lacking her right arm, minor chips and losses
14 cm. high max.
Together with an ormolu-mounted Sèvres style tapering cylindrical vase painted with flowers, spurious blue interlaced L's centering P mark, 21.5 cm. high (4)
